Here's a fantastic opportunity for an experienced Security Officer to join the friendly team at First Response Group for a high-profile event space based in central London.

Successful candidates will be responsible for ensuring the safety of the client’s employees, visitors, and associated property. Security Officers will be tasked with patrolling designated areas, responding to safety and security threats, and establishing a security presence across the site.

Shift Details:

  • 12.25 Hour shifts.
  • 4 on 4 off shift pattern.
  • Days and nights.
  • £13.55 per hour.

Key responsibilities of the Control Room Operator include:

  • Protecting the integrity, security, and safety of the site, its employees, guests, and visitors.
  • Monitoring all CCTV, access control, and fire systems across the site.
  • Protecting the company’s assets against theft, assault, fire, and other safety issues.
  • Investigating security breaches, incidents, and other alarming behaviour.
  • Ensuring all mandatory positions are manned and all staffing requests are being fulfilled.
  • Responding to emergencies and incidents within designated areas promptly and according to policy.
  • Completing reports and recording observations, information, occurrences, and surveillance activities.
  • completing site administration duties.
  • Completing site administration duties. for the site.
  • Ensuring compliance with government regulations.
  • Delivering the highest levels of customer service, consistently demonstrating the core values of First Response Group.

This Security Officer role is for candidates with an SIA Door Supervisor Licence and previous experience in a similar environment as a Security Officer or Security Guard.
